Linux slogan
Visite também: Segurança Linux · BR-Linux.org · Dicas-L · Doode · NoticiasLinux · SoftwareLivre.org · UnderLinux



» Screenshot
» Login
Login:
Senha:

Se você ainda não possui uma conta, clique aqui.

Esqueci minha senha


Dica

Instalação do Google Chrome no Debian Squeeze
Linux user
Publicado por Edinaldo P. Silva em 24/11/2011

Login: edps, 2094799 pontos | Blog: http://gnu2all.blogspot.com/
[ Hits: 6892 ]

Instalação do Google Chrome no Debian Squeeze

Todos devem ter conhecimento que o navegador Open Source Chromium faz parte dos repositórios Debian.

Hoje as versões disponíveis são as seguintes:
Até certo tempo atrás eu vinha utilizando o pacote do Debian Wheezy no Squeeze sem problemas, mas nesta minha atual instalação, ao tentar fazê-lo levei um susto: 400MB de pacotes necessários para a sua instalação! Isso graças ao advento do Gnome3 no Wheezy:

Por hora deixei-o de lado e fui a caça do Google Chrome.

Veremos agora duas formas de instalação do Chrome no Debian. A primeira delas instalando diretamente:

$ wget -c -T0 https://dl.google.com/linux/direct/google-chrome-stable_current_i386.deb
$ sudo dpkg -i google-chrome-stable_current_i386.deb


Obs.: Nas linhas acima troque 'i386' por 'amd64' se for este o caso.

Quanta diferença minha gente, apenas 27MB de um único pacote foi necessário!

Na segunda demonstração, utilizaremos o repositório do Chrome no 'sources.list'; o que é bem mais vantajoso, já que durante um upgrade em seu Debian, seu navegador também será atualizado caso haja atualização para ele.

Para começar adicionamos as entradas a seguir no 'sources.list':

# Google Chrome.
# Chave GPG: w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| sudo apt-key add -
deb http://dl.google.com/linux/deb/ stable non-free main

Importamos a chave GPG, atualizamos as listas de pacotes e instalamos assim:

$ w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| sudo apt-key add -
$ sudo apt-get update
$ sudo apt-get install google-chrome-stable


Obs.: Que nada mais é que a mesma versão que instalei diretamente na 1ª demonstração.

Como opção, pode-se instalar no lugar do '-stable', as versões beta ou '-unstable':

$ sudo apt-get install google-chrome-beta

Ou:

$ sudo apt-get install google-chrome-unstable

As imagens de todo o processo encontram-se na dica previamente publicada em meu Blog:

Outras dicas deste autor

Leitura recomendada
   Dica Linux recomendada Deixe o Gnome com a cara do XP
   Dica Linux recomendada Onde encontrar informações sobre o Ubuntu
   Dica Linux recomendada Duas dicas de SSH
   Dica Linux recomendada Kiba Dock no Ubuntu
   Dica Linux recomendada Epsxe no Linux

Comentários
[1] Comentário enviado por pinduvoz em 25/11/2011 - 01:42h:

Se vc instalar o Chrome diretamente pelo pacote .deb o repositório do Google será acrescentado em /etc/apt/sources.list.d/. Vc não precisa se preocupar com a chave, pois ela também será instalada.

Portanto, o resultado final será o mesmo independente do método que vc sugere, sendo o método direto, pelo .deb, muito mais fácil para iniciantes.

[2] Comentário enviado por pinduvoz em 25/11/2011 - 01:46h:

Veja aqui:

andre@cce-nobo-i3:~$ cat /etc/apt/sources.list.d/google-chrome.list
### THIS FILE IS AUTOMATICALLY CONFIGURED ###
# You may comment out this entry, but any other modifications may be lost.
deb http://dl.google.com/linux/chrome/deb/ stable main
andre@cce-nobo-i3:~$

(o cat foi dado no Ubuntu, onde também instalei pelo .deb, sendo o que interessa a afirmação de que o arquivo foi configurado automaticamente).

E para se livrar de erros vc terá que usar a dica:

http://vivaolinux.com.br/dica/Resolvendo-de-vez-os-erros-envolvendo-arquivos-.save-em-etc-apt-source...

[3] Comentário enviado por edps em 25/11/2011 - 14:44h:

Thanks @pinduvoz pelo excelente comentário.

desse detalhe eu sei, o fato é que não gosto de colocar quaisquer repositórios em /etc/apt/sources.list.d, fato esse que estando adicionado no sources.list e incluído nesse dretório levará aquelas mensagens de listas duplicadas. Os erros de .save só ocorrem no Ubuntu e em seus derivados pelo que sei.

a única distro que utilizei e que me acostumei a lidar com o /etc/apt/sources.list.d foi o sidux|aptosid.

[]'s


[4] Comentário enviado por pinduvoz em 25/11/2011 - 15:23h:

Aqui, no meu Squeeze "estável pra valer" (não instalei nada do testing ou do unstable porque estou numa fase, digamos, "comedida") tive os erros de .save e resolvi com

$ echo "Dir::Ignore-Files-Silently:: \"(.save|.distUpgrade)$\";" | sudo tee /etc/apt/apt.conf.d/99ignoresave

O único repo que tenho em "sources.list.d" é o do Google, consequência da instalação direta pelo .deb baixado (instalação totalmente via "mouse", pois baixei o .deb pelo Iceweasel e instalei pelo GDebi).

Abraço retornado.

[5] Comentário enviado por edps em 25/11/2011 - 15:40h:

no meu Squeeze 'não tão estável' quanto o seu, reencontrei uma antiga solução para o caso do Chromium ( da época do meu artigo sobre as PPAS), a PPA do Ubuntu Lucid para o Chromium Daily-Build:

### Chromium Browser.
### GPG Key: sudo apt-key adv --recv-keys --keyserver keyserver.ubuntu.com --recv-keys 4E5E17B5
deb http://ppa.launchpad.net/chromium-daily/ppa/ubuntu lucid main


~/Desktop$ sudo apt-get install chromium-browser -s
Lendo listas de pacotes... Pronto
Construindo árvore de dependências
Lendo informação de estado... Pronto
Os pacotes extra a seguir serão instalados:
chromium-browser-l10n chromium-codecs-ffmpeg
Os NOVOS pacotes a seguir serão instalados:
chromium-browser chromium-browser-l10n chromium-codecs-ffmpeg
0 pacotes atualizados, 3 pacotes novos instalados, 0 a serem removidos e 15 não atualizados.
Inst chromium-codecs-ffmpeg (17.0.948.0~svn20111123r111321-0ubuntu1~ucd1~lucid Chromium - Daily Builds:10.04/lucid [i386]) []
Inst chromium-browser (17.0.948.0~svn20111123r111321-0ubuntu1~ucd1~lucid Chromium - Daily Builds:10.04/lucid [i386])
Inst chromium-browser-l10n (17.0.948.0~svn20111123r111321-0ubuntu1~ucd1~lucid Chromium - Daily Builds:10.04/lucid [all])
Conf chromium-browser (17.0.948.0~svn20111123r111321-0ubuntu1~ucd1~lucid Chromium - Daily Builds:10.04/lucid [i386])
Conf chromium-codecs-ffmpeg (17.0.948.0~svn20111123r111321-0ubuntu1~ucd1~lucid Chromium - Daily Builds:10.04/lucid [i386])
Conf chromium-browser-l10n (17.0.948.0~svn20111123r111321-0ubuntu1~ucd1~lucid Chromium - Daily Builds:10.04/lucid [all])
N: Ignoring file 'apt-build' in directory '/etc/apt/sources.list.d/' as it has no filename extension
~/Desktop$


Estou baixando o CD alternate do Ubuntu mais recente para testá-lo.

[6] Comentário enviado por pinduvoz em 25/11/2011 - 20:08h:

Falando em Ubuntu mais novo...

meu Ubuntu 11.10 "bugou" a atualização para o Kernel 3.0.0-13 (estou com o 3.0.0-12).

Tive que remover o novo Kernel editando o /var/lib/dpkg/status e apagando os arquivos.

Já tentei "n" vezes fazer essa atualização (limpo o cache e baixo um pacote novo a cada vez) e o resultado é sempre o mesmo: acabo com o novo kernel "parcialmente" instalado e "irremovível" pelos meios normais.

[7] Comentário enviado por edps em 25/11/2011 - 20:18h:

Rapaz você acabou de me desanimar, ainda estou na metade do download por torrent e confesso que estou mais tentado a utilizar o novo Mint ou o Fedora, mas por enquanto acho que vou cancelar esse download e botar o Lucid na minha 3ª partição.

[8] Comentário enviado por pinduvoz em 25/11/2011 - 20:45h:

Não precisa cancelar. Basta esperar que um pacote sem erros do novo Kernel seja lançado, como eu estou fazendo.


Contribuir com comentário


  
Para executar esta ação você precisa estar logado no site, caso contrário, tudo o que for digitado será perdido.
Responsável pelo site: Fábio Berbert de Paula - Conteúdo distribuído sob licença GNU FDL
Site hospedado por:

Viva o Linux

A maior comunidade Linux da América Latina! Artigos, dicas, tutoriais, fórum, scripts e muito mais. Ideal para quem busca auto-ajuda em Linux.